Enrico Zio, Scientific Director of Datrix, participates with a plenary keynote lecture at the 11th International Symposium on Symbiotic Nuclear Power at Harbin Engineering University

September 25, 2024

This week, from September 23 to 25, Harbin Engineering University organized and hosted the 11th International Symposium on Symbiotic Nuclear Power: AI Application in Nuclear Systems, an event that brought together world-renowned experts in the nuclear energy sector to discuss cutting-edge technologies, such as:

  • AI-based technologies,
  • Human Computer Interaction (HCI),
  • Human Machine Interface (HMI).

During the conference, our Scientific Director, Professor Enrico Zio, delivered the plenary keynote lecture, bringing his knowledge on the application of AI in nuclear systems and offering a significant contribution to the global dialogue on innovative and safe nuclear technologies. Zio explained how the fourth industrial revolution and the fifth (anthropocentric) are pushing the industry toward the digital transition, through paradigms such as the internet of things, big data, and the industrial internet, transforming the way systems are designed, produced, and managed.

The event confirms itself as a point of reference for the progress of artificial intelligence and nuclear technologies, with the aim of promoting innovative and safe solutions for the global energy future.

In this video, Enrico Zio presents the use of artificial intelligence to improve the reliability and safety of energy systems, particularly nuclear systems. These include the use of artificial intelligence techniques for fault detection, diagnostics and prognostics, for the reliability assessment of passive systems, for condition-based risk assessment, for the development of digital twins and real-time risk assessment.
